WILMINGTON, NC (WWAY) — Novant Health will break ground Tuesday on a new physical rehabilitation hospital that officials say will expand access to specialized inpatient rehabilitation services across southeastern North Carolina.

The groundbreaking ceremony is scheduled for 9 a.m. Tuesday, Aug. 4, at Novant Health New Hanover Orthopedic Hospital, located at 5301 Wrightsville Ave. in Wilmington.

According to Novant Health, the new rehabilitation hospital will include 60 private patient rooms and will be built on the 15-acre Wrightsville Avenue campus that is also home to Novant Health New Hanover Orthopedic Hospital.

The facility will be the first newly constructed rehabilitation hospital serving the community since the original rehabilitation hospital opened in 1994.

Novant Health leaders, clinicians and community partners are expected to attend the groundbreaking ceremony.
